What it is?

A frame mattress is the earliest attempt at creating a comfortable sleeping place. With the development of civilization, man all the time improved his life and tried to make the house comfortable and functional. Sleeping on straw piles was not conducive to good rest and required some kind of change.

The essence of frame mattresses was that a rigid base of wood was provided for a berth, on which a soft filler was placed.

To make the structure monolithic and easy to use, the upper fabric layer began to be attached to the base, which was the first step towards creating a mattress.

More modern options have metal springs inside, on top of which soft layers of filler are placed. Thanks to the firm base, these mattresses can be placed on any surface: on a bed, sofa, on the floor. The first spring products had a block of dependent springs, newer ones were created using an independent spring block, which was much more convenient.

History of appearance

The first mattresses began to appear in the 16th century, when straw was laid on a rigid base, covered with dense fabric and fixed with leather straps. Over time, the need for more comfortable sleep began to require a transformation in the appearance of the mattress. Instead of straps, the fabric was fixed with nails to a wooden base. To improve the comfort of the bed, they began to use additional layers of dense materials and wool, which gave its result.

In the 19th century, the mattress industry made a huge breakthrough, replacing the old filling of such products with metal springs. The surface of the berth has become much softer and more comfortable, the problem of knocking down the filler and pushing through the most used zones has disappeared.

Gradually, they began to develop blocks with independent springs, but the technology of placing the spring filling in a wooden frame base remained unchanged for a long time. The large weight of the mattress, the ability to use only one side of the product became the factors that contributed to the further development of the industry.

What are they?

The modern mattress market allows you to buy a wide variety of models in terms of cost, size, appearance, thickness and filling. The most budgetary and not too popular options now include frame products. Frame mattresses can have different structures.

  • Products on a wooden frame, on which springs and several layers of soft filler are placed. The upper part of such a mattress is soft, the lower part is hard.

  • With a spring block. A Bonnel block is often used, which has a rigid metal frame and dependent springs around the entire perimeter of the product. The finished block is placed on a rigid base, covered with filler and covered with fabric.

  • Mattress with a rigid base and a block of independent springs. This is a one-sided version of the product that allows you to evenly distribute the weight on the mattress without affecting all the springs.

A variety of springs makes it possible to use various options on a rigid base, which significantly expands the range, and the selection of the optimal mattress becomes much easier. Among the most popular spring blocks are:

  • Bonnel - metal frame and block of dependent springs;

  • Pocket Spring - individual springs, packed in a durable fabric cover, which reduces squeak during use;

  • Multipocket - a block of independent springs, where up to 500 independent springs are placed per m², which provides optimal support for the torso;

  • Hour Glass - springs with the shape of an hourglass, which allows you to create a different degree of resistance and the ability to better adapt to the shape of the human body;

  • multizone models - they have reinforced zones with a large number of springs to support those zones that bear the greatest load.

Nuances of choice

To choose a frame mattress, you need to consider where it will be placed:

  • for an old bed, you can buy products on a wooden base;

  • a version with a rigid base can also be placed on the sofa, which will ensure durable operation;

  • for a bed with a rigid base, it is worth taking a Bonnel spring mattress or products with a block of independent springs;

  • for people with heavy weight, products with a rigid base and a block of independent springs are also recommended;

  • for summer cottages and temporary housing, mattresses with a wooden base and frame products with a spring block may be suitable.

When choosing a frame mattress, you need to decide where it will be located and who will sleep on it. The price category also plays an important role, so the choice must be made based on the possibilities. The most preferred filling is a block of independent springs, dependent metal structures will not last so long, and will not be so convenient in operation.
